2016-09-16 7 views
0

Sugeno 2 입력 1 출력 퍼지 시스템이 있는데, 규칙 당 5mfs 및 출력 5mfs가 있습니다. 내가 훈련을하려고 할 때마다 그러나, 나는 다음과 같은 오류가 나타납니다Matlab (ANFIS) 교육 오류

enter image description here

는 당신이 볼 수있는 바와 같이, 규칙의 수와 출력 소속 함수의 수는 동일하다. 아래 콘솔 출력도 게시하고 있습니다.

ANFIS info: 
Number of nodes: 23 
Number of linear parameters: 9 
Number of nonlinear parameters: 12 
Total number of parameters: 21 
Number of training data pairs: 2084 
Number of checking data pairs: 0 
Number of fuzzy rules: 3 


Start training ANFIS ... 

    1  0.0163803 
    2  0.0163785 

Designated epoch number reached --> ANFIS training completed at epoch 2. 

Too many outputs requested. Most likely cause is missing [] around left hand side that has a comma 
separated list expansion. 

Error in fisgui (line 91) 
     name=nameList{currGui}; 

Error in mfedit (line 669) 
     fisgui #findgui 

Error in mfedit (line 602) 
      mfedit #selectvar 

Error in mfdlg (line 296) 
    mfedit('#update',varType,varIndex) 

Error using waitfor 
Error while evaluating DestroyedObject Callback 

나는 matlab에 비교적 새로운 오전, 그래서 사소한 무언가를 요구한다면, 나는 정말 죄송합니다.

답변

0

마지막으로 나는 불행히도 퍼지 시스템을 훈련시키기 위해 다른 선행사들에게 동일한 결과를 줄 수 없다는 것을 알았습니다. 나는 그런 규칙을 가졌어. 그러나 많은 입력 멤버 함수가있는 퍼지 집합을 학습 할 때 매우 불편합니다.